About the Opportunity

The Nelson Laboratory in the Neuroscience Department and Rockefeller Neuroscience Institute at West Virginia University seeks a productive and highly motivated individual interested in neuroscience-biological rhythms interactions. Current studies make use of molecular/cellular approaches to circadian influences on pain regulation and control. One goal of the research program is to understand the role of disrupted circadian rhythms on pain responses.

About Research Corporation


The WVURC was created as a not-for-profit corporation in 1985 to support research (R1) at West Virginia University. We provide evaluation, development, patenting, management, and marketing services for inventions of the faculty, staff and students of the University.

The WVURC receives and administers funds awarded by external agencies for research and other activities and is responsible for helping protect intellectual property through patents, copyrights and licensing agreements for start-up companies based on University research.
